Q: Is 4,880,838 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 4,880,838 is a composite number.

Why is 4,880,838 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 4,880,838 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 859 947 1,718 1,894 2,577 2,841 5,154 5,682 813,473 1,626,946 2,440,419 and 4,880,838, with no remainder.

Since 4,880,838 cannot be divided by just 1 and 4,880,838, it is a composite number.
